BSU and Beijing University of Chemical Technology Sign Memorandum of Understanding
A Memorandum of Understanding on cooperation has been signed between Baku State University (BSU) and Beijing University of Chemical Technology.
The document was signed by BSU Rector Elchin Babayev and President Tan Tianwei of Beijing University of Chemical Technology.
The memorandum provides for the implementation of joint projects, conferences, exhibitions, seminars, and symposiums, as well as short-term courses and training programs. It also envisages conducting joint scientific research aimed at enhancing the quality of teaching and learning processes within the faculties, institutes, and colleges of both universities in line with international standards.
In addition, the agreement includes provisions for joint publications in scientific journals, the development of joint academic programs, curricula, and syllabi, as well as the exchange of academic and administrative staff, undergraduate and graduate students, doctoral candidates, and researchers.
